Foster The 7 Traits of a Transformational Leader

Transformational leadership is a powerful force that can spark positive change within organizations and individuals alike. These leaders possess a unique set of traits that characterize them as exceptional motivators and visionaries. Explore delve into the seven key traits that define a truly transformational leader:

  • Envisioning Vision: Transformational leaders possess a powerful vision for the future and authentically communicate it to their followers, driving them to strive for excellence.
  • Developing Others: They recognize in the potential of their team members and actively empower them to take ownership and excel.
  • Proactive Listening: Transformational leaders are attentive listeners who value the perspectives of others. They create an environment where open communication and feedback are welcomed.
  • Ethics: Their actions demonstrate their values, fostering trust and respect among their followers.
  • Perseverance: They overcome challenges with determination, serving as a source of resilience for their team.
  • Self-Awareness: Transformational leaders understand their own strengths and weaknesses, continuously seeking to develop.
  • Strategic: They have a clear understanding of the big picture and develop plans that achieve to long-term success.
